Profile:[WIP] DIY Portable Lab Power Supply
License: Public Domain
This is a little test to see if I can make this portable lab power supply with voltage and current limiting.
Based on the XL6009 DC-DC converter, which unfortunately is discontinued, but I have some boards and took the IC's off to test it. Probably a one-off project, but this could be replaced with a different IC in the future, if the project is a success.
Designed to fit a KRADEX Z-32 project box with minor modifications.

Feature list:
0-12V
0-1A
2 Outputs (1 variable, 1 USB)
Battery powered (Li-Po)
USB-C charging input (but most likely will be Micro-USB)
8x2 Character LCD
Output enable/disable
Arduino compatible
